Output 6b3a4ddfa13bd19197317a4790333451c1afc3a468708a62b7aa33b2db9f4566:15

value
43440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8637c6b925d3ad6bff66b8736e6bd455ea90d179 OP_EQUAL
address
3DvhHekZknYcW7A2CDCq9bh4R31pDYvqRm
transaction
6b3a4ddfa13bd19197317a4790333451c1afc3a468708a62b7aa33b2db9f4566
confirmations
175356
spent
true